A leading insurance firm in London is seeking a Co-Head of Transactional Credit. The successful candidate will develop M&A underwriting strategies, drive profitability within a high-performing team, and establish best practices for risk management in the insurance sector.
Requirements include:
- A relevant Bachelor's degree
- 15+ years of underwriting experience
- Strong leadership skills
This role offers a full-time position focused on strategic and financial performance in a dynamic business environment.
